Album Stream: Terror Corpse – Ash Eclipses Flesh

Recently animated Texas death metallers Terror Corpse have already have had the quite the first year as a band. The Houston outfit, which includes current and former members of Insect Warfare, Malignant Altar and Necrofier, emerged in March with their bruising, grind-forward, 17-minute Systems of Apocalypse EP. They followed that up last month with a brand new single, “Sigil of the Swallowed Sky” as part of the ever-expanding Decibel Flexi Series.

On Friday, they will level anything still standing with Ash Eclipses Flesh, their debut full-length of crushing death courtesy of Dark Descent records.
